Filtration: Yes Aging: 1 month in bottle Shütt Vineyard Style: Most minerality, very focused, straight and powerful wines. Winemaking Notes:
The yield for the wine is set depending on growing conditions and
variety and varies every year with a legal max of 9,000 kg/ha. Harvesting by hand. Selective harvest; no use of sorting tables. No
destemming. Cultured and natural yeast used for fermentation in cask and
stainless steel tanks. Fermentation lasted 10-20 days. 6-8 months aging
on the lees, twice racked.
Tasting Notes: Intensive
peach and flowery aromatic, exotic and mineral components. Fine tropical
fruits, mineral texture, juicy, white stone fruits also on the
aftertaste, lively, animating and long. High potential!
